The first video of New England Patriots quarterback Drake Maye throwing to rookie wide receiver Kyle Williams popped up on social media on Wednesday, following the team's second open OTAs practice.
Williams is expected to play a major role for the Patriots on offense. He was a part of the offseason rebuild that also included four-time Pro Bowl wide receiver Stefon Diggs, rookie offensive tackle Will Campbell and veteran tackle Morgan Moses.
The Patriots hope that Williams can help boost their wide receiver group by giving another reliable offensive weapon to Maye. They had one of the worst wide receiver units in the league last season, but they could be on the verge of finally turning things around with all of the recent offseason moves.
